Transaction c71fae59326f0939c0f609a977cfe86f7d9016c93fd1e27a5b818d68050bb80b

1 Input
2 Outputs
  • c71fae59326f0939c0f609a977cfe86f7d9016c93fd1e27a5b818d68050bb80b:0
  • value  277857887
    address  34W9S9Z7cyTsZV27XbhPD6N5ykgp6t81mD
  • c71fae59326f0939c0f609a977cfe86f7d9016c93fd1e27a5b818d68050bb80b:1
  • value  4622900
    address  1KZHt79A59ixGq9xhjjNBqWdEMgJwafun6